Accept your place and follow the instructions in your admission letter
Master's Degree students
Accept your place in "Søknadsweb". The deadline is approximately 10 days after receiving your offer. Specific groups of students have to pay tuition fees.
Exchange students
Accept your place and notify us of any special needs through the online Declaration of Acceptance form. The deadline is 28 October and 27 May.
You will find more information about the relevant online form in your Admission Letter from OsloMet.

Apply for student accommodation
As a student at OsloMet, you can apply for student housing through the Student Welfare Association (SiO), or you can look for accommodation on the private market. You can apply for student housing as soon as you have applied to OsloMet. Please see Accommodation for International Students for more information.

Register or apply for residence permit and visa
-
EU/EEA students: Register online (no application fee).
-
Non EU/EEA students: Apply for student visa and/or residence permit as soon as you have received your admission letter (non-refundable application fee).

Get health insurance
As a student you need to have health insurance during your stay in Norway. What kind of insurance depends on your nationality and the length of your stay.

Check out important dates
Orientation meeting 11th of August (The Student Hall, Pilestredet 52)
More information will be presented prior to the meeting date.
The orientation meeting is a welcome meeting for all international students coming to OsloMet. In this meeting, you get practical information, you meet the buddy board and various student services that you should know about. Get to know OsloMet's campuses
OsloMet has two campuses. One in Oslo and one at Kjeller, near the city of Lillestrøm.
